"These are signs of anaphylaxis ," … WebDec 5, 2024 · What does a fire ant bite look like on a dog? Symptoms of Fire Ant Stings on Dogs These areas can be extremely itchy. Sometimes pustules may occur (as they do in humans), which look like raised areas of skin full of white or yellow fluid. The sting area can also look like a flat one to two centimeter-wide red circle on the skin.
